Excel性别函数怎么用?如何快速识别性别?
作者:佚名|分类:EXCEL|浏览:165|发布时间:2025-04-01 22:27:46
Excel性别函数怎么用?如何快速识别性别?
在处理大量数据时,性别识别是一个常见的需求。Excel作为一款强大的数据处理工具,提供了多种函数和技巧来帮助我们快速识别性别。本文将详细介绍Excel中性别函数的使用方法,并分享一些快速识别性别的技巧。
一、Excel性别函数简介
Excel中的性别函数主要包括以下几种:
1. VLOOKUP函数:通过查找特定值来返回对应单元格的值。
2. IF函数:根据条件判断返回不同的值。
3. INDEX和MATCH函数:结合使用,可以返回指定行和列的单元格值。
二、如何使用Excel性别函数识别性别
以下是一个简单的示例,假设我们有一个包含姓名和性别的数据表,我们需要根据姓名快速识别性别。
1. 使用VLOOKUP函数
首先,我们需要在数据表中找到性别所在的列。以下是一个示例:
```
姓名 性别
张三 男
李四 女
王五 男
```
现在,我们想要根据姓名“张三”来查找对应的性别。我们可以使用以下公式:
```
=VLOOKUP("张三", A2:B4, 2, FALSE)
```
这里,A2:B4是包含姓名和性别的数据区域,2表示我们想要返回性别所在的列(即第二列),FALSE表示精确匹配。
2. 使用IF函数
如果我们想要根据性别返回不同的值,可以使用IF函数。以下是一个示例:
```
=IF(VLOOKUP("张三", A2:B4, 2, FALSE)="男", "男", "女")
```
这个公式会检查“张三”的性别是否为“男”,如果是,则返回“男”,否则返回“女”。
3. 使用INDEX和MATCH函数
INDEX和MATCH函数可以结合使用,实现类似VLOOKUP的功能。以下是一个示例:
```
=INDEX(B2:B4, MATCH("张三", A2:A4, 0))
```
这个公式会返回“张三”对应的性别。
三、快速识别性别的技巧
1. 使用条件格式
在Excel中,我们可以使用条件格式来快速识别性别。以下是一个示例:
选择包含性别的列。
点击“开始”选项卡中的“条件格式”。
选择“新建规则”。
在弹出的窗口中,选择“使用公式确定要设置格式的单元格”。
输入公式:`=ISNUMBER(MATCH($A2, {"男", "女"}, 0))`。
点击“格式”按钮,选择合适的格式。
点击“确定”保存规则。
这样,当性别为“男”或“女”时,对应的单元格会自动应用指定的格式。
2. 使用数据透视表
数据透视表可以帮助我们快速统计和识别性别。以下是一个示例:
选择包含姓名和性别的数据区域。
点击“插入”选项卡中的“数据透视表”。
在弹出的窗口中,选择放置数据透视表的位置。
在数据透视表字段列表中,将“性别”拖到“行”区域。
将“姓名”拖到“值”区域,并选择“计数”统计方法。
这样,我们就可以在数据透视表中看到每个性别的姓名数量。
四、相关问答
1. 问:VLOOKUP函数在查找性别时,如果找不到对应的姓名怎么办?
答: 如果VLOOKUP函数找不到对应的姓名,会返回错误值“N/A”。为了避免这种情况,可以在公式中添加一个IF函数来检查VLOOKUP的结果,如果返回“N/A”,则返回一个默认值,如“未知”。
2. 问:如何批量修改性别格式?
答: 可以使用“查找和替换”功能来批量修改性别格式。选择包含性别的列,然后点击“开始”选项卡中的“查找和替换”,在“查找内容”中输入原始格式,在“替换为”中输入新的格式,点击“全部替换”即可。
3. 问:如何将性别数据转换为数值类型?
答: 可以使用IF函数将性别数据转换为数值类型。例如,将“男”转换为1,“女”转换为2,可以使用以下公式:
```
=IF(A2="男", 1, IF(A2="女", 2, 0))
```
通过以上方法,我们可以轻松地在Excel中识别性别,并对其进行各种处理和分析。希望本文能帮助您更好地利用Excel处理性别数据。